A video baby monitor with two-way audio lets you see and hear your baby in real-time from another room. These devices combine a camera in the nursery with a parent unit or smartphone app, providing both video and audio capabilities.

The Short Answer

Video baby monitors are the primary solution for seeing and hearing your baby remotely. They feature a camera placed in the nursery that transmits video and audio to a parent unit, smartphone, or tablet. Most modern monitors offer two-way talk features, allowing you to speak to your baby and hear their sounds instantly. These monitors range from basic models with short-range wireless connections to advanced smart monitors with WiFi connectivity and smartphone apps.

The Full Explanation

Video baby monitors work by using a small camera positioned in your nursery to capture both video and audio. This data is transmitted wirelessly to a receiving device—either a dedicated parent unit that looks like a handheld screen, or directly to your smartphone through an app. The monitor's microphone picks up every sound your baby makes, from crying to babbling, and transmits it to your receiver in real-time.

Most video monitors include two-way audio, meaning you can not only hear your baby but also speak back to them through the camera's speaker. This feature is particularly useful for soothing your baby from another room or checking on them without entering the nursery. Some monitors even allow multiple parents to connect simultaneously, so both mom and dad can watch from their own devices.

Video monitors come in several types. Pan-and-tilt models let you move the camera remotely to follow your baby around the crib. Monitors with night vision use infrared technology to show you a clear view even in complete darkness. High-end models may include temperature monitoring, lullaby players, and two-way intercom features. Basic models typically require a dedicated parent unit and have limited range, while WiFi-enabled monitors work through your home network and can be accessed from anywhere with an internet connection.

What the Experts Say

Pediatricians and child safety experts generally recommend video baby monitors as valuable tools for new parents. The American Academy of Pediatrics supports room-sharing without bed-sharing, and a video monitor helps you supervise your baby while maintaining safe sleep distances. Experts emphasize choosing monitors with secure WiFi encryption if you're using smartphone apps, as privacy and security should be priorities. They also note that video monitors work best as supplements to regular in-person check-ins rather than replacements for parental presence and interaction.
